One Goal, One Passion - Growth is Everything at Window Nation.Hiring Immediately! About the RoleWindow Nation is seeking a Part-time Event Sales Representative to engage directly with homeowners at community events, festivals, home shows, and other high-traffic local venues. In this role, you will represent the brand, start conversations with prospective customers, and generate qualified leads and in-home appointments for the sales team.This is a strong fit for someone who enjoys face-to-face interaction, thrives in fast-paced environments, and wants to build skills in sales, communication, and customer engagement. Paid training is provided, and customer-facing experience from retail, hospitality, food service, promotions, canvassing, or similar environments is highly transferable.We're hiring in the Atlanta region and surrounding areas.CompensationPay starts at $18/hour base pay, with additional earning potential through uncapped commissions. Commission opportunities can be as high as $50 per lead.  Additional earnings vary by performance and are not guaranteed. Mileage reimbursement is available for eligible event travel.Core Role Responsibilities:Represent Window Nation professionally at home shows, fairs, festivals, farmers markets, and similar eventsEngage attendees and start conversations with homeownerGenerate interest in Window Nation products and servicesCapture lead information and schedule complimentary in-home appointmentsAnswer basic customer questions using approved messaging and qualifying guidelinesCreate energy and visibility at the booth to increase brand awareness and event engagementWork toward individual and team performance goals in a high-interaction environment Typical Event Day Overview, Schedule, and Work EnvironmentA typical event day begins with booth setup and preparation before attendees arrive. During the event, representatives spend most of their shift standing and walking, engaging homeowners, answering basic questions, collecting lead information, and setting in-home appointments. The role is highly interactive and requires energy, initiative, and comfort starting conversations throughout the day. At the end of the event, team members assist with booth breakdown and packing materials for transport.Evening and weekend availability is essential, especially Fridays through Sundays, when most events take place. Team members typically work 10-30 hours per week based on event schedules and business needs, with availability for at least two weekends per month. The role also requires travel throughout the Atlanta market and surrounding areas, so reliable transportation is required.  Consistent attendance, punctuality, and the ability to stay through the full event are essential for success.Basic Qualifications:High school diploma or GEDAbility to lift up to 50 pounds. Requires the ability to stand for long periods of time; up to 6 hours during event.
